1. How many complex numbers z are there such that z3= 1?

2. Translate x(t) = -cos(πt + π/3) into standard form A⋅sin(2πft+ φ) (There are multiple correct answers)

3. If fs = 100 Hz, what are three aliasingfrequencies for f = 80 Hz?

4. A signal x is delayed by one sample and scaled by −1/2,producing a new signal y[n] = −1 2 x[n − 1]. (a) How does Y[m]relate to X[m]? (b) What about |Y[m]| and |X[m]|?

5. If a signal x’s DFT has entirely real coefficients X[m] (hasno imaginary component), what can you deduce about x? Consider thephase for each analysis frequency.

6. Let x[n] be a signal with N = 5000 samples. (a) If youcompute an STFT with a frame length of K = 1000 and hop length h =250, what will be the shape of the resulting spectrogram? (b) Howwould it change if you set K = 2000? (c) What if you set h =100?
